PTA
hkttt
这个作者很懒,什么都没留下…
展开
-
02-线性结构2 一元多项式的乘法与加法运算 (20 分)
#include <stdio.h>#include <stdlib.h>typedef struct Node *PtrToNode;struct Node { int Data; /* 存储结点数据 */ int Data2; PtrToNode Next; /* 指向下一个结点的指针 */};typedef PtrToNode List; /* 定义单链表类型 */typedef PtrToNode *ist;List Add(Lis.原创 2021-05-06 15:25:08 · 104 阅读 · 0 评论 -
01-复杂度1 最大子列和问题 (20 分) 陈越姥姥数据结构
#include <stdio.h>int main(int argc, char **argv) {int k,i,j,sum=0,max=0;scanf("%d",&k);int l[k];for (i=0;i<k;i++) scanf("%d",&l[i]);for (i=0;i<k;i++){sum=0; for (j=i;j<k;j++){ sum=sum+l[j]; if (sum&g.原创 2021-04-22 16:38:04 · 98 阅读 · 0 评论 -
PTA 7-28 求整数的位数及各位数字之和 (15 分)
#include <stdio.h>int main(int argc, char **argv) {int n,n1,n2=0,n3,i; scanf("%d",&n); for (i=0;n != 0;i++) { n1=n%10; n=n/10; n2=n2+n1; } printf("%d ",i);printf("%d",n2);}非科班,提升中。原创 2021-04-08 12:25:38 · 354 阅读 · 0 评论 -
PTA 7-27 兔子繁衍问题 (15 分)
主要思路其实跟中学找规律差不多,发现兔子每个越繁衍的速度是呈现斐波那契数列的从第三个月开始,1,1,2,3,5,8,,,,,所以算法思路就是总数 n=n+v(繁衍速度),最后针对前三个月情况,单独写个代码。依旧,非科班出生,路子格式比较野(慢慢改正),望海涵。#include <stdio.h>int main(int argc, char **argv) {int a,b=0,c=0,m1=1,m2=1,m3=2,n=1,i,i2=3,v=0; scanf("%d",&原创 2021-04-08 11:23:34 · 1105 阅读 · 0 评论